AQA A Level Geography - Changing Places Questions With Complete Solutions Location - Correct Answer where a place is on a map, latitude/longitude Locale - Correct Answer Each place is made up of a series of locales where everyday life activities take place e.g. home, park. These locales dictate our social interactions and help forge attitudes, values and behaviours - naturally behave different in each of these places.
